Floor Refinishing in Eastwood

Worn solid and engineered wood does not need replacing — it needs a sand-and-refinish. We grind off the old finish and surface scratches, repair what the sander reveals, and lay a new finish that we cure to your room's actual humidity so it dries hard and clear instead of blushing. How does the coast affect floor-refinishing in Eastwood?

Salt air and humidity near the coast push us toward moisture-tolerant materials, careful acclimation, and subfloor moisture testing before any floor-refinishing in Eastwood.
